Heather Osborn – Editor

I am an editor specializing in romance of all subgenres, including Contemporary, Fantasy, and Urban Fantasy. Worked at Tor/Forge, Macmillan.

Overview

I have been editing for 20 years, primarily specializing in the romance genre, and have worked for publishers like Tor/Forge, Samhain, Ellora's Cave as well as freelancing for well known publishers like Harlequin and Sourcebooks.

In the course of my career, I have worked with a long list of authors, including Sylvia Day (writing as S.J. Day), Thea Harrison, Nicole Peeler, Lee Tobin McClain, Cheyenne McCray, Jenna Black, Claire Delacroix, Lacey Alexander, Cathryn Fox, Gail Dayton, Doranna Durgin, Liliana Hart, and many more.

An expert in all things romance novels, I also have ample experience editing genres like fantasy, urban fantasy, and cozy mystery. My services include comprehensive content edits complete with editorial notes and/or letters, line edits, proofreading, and copy editing..

Work experience

Self-employed

Jun, 2014 — Present
Editing fiction novels, novellas, and short stories for self-published authors, as well as small publishing presses and larger publishing companies (Avon/Harlequin, Sourcebooks, etc.) on a freelance basis. Provide cover consultation, book copy, and marketing consultations for authors on a per project basis.

Samhain Publishing

Nov, 2010 — Jun, 2014 (over 3 years)
Oversaw a team of over a dozen contract editors, conducted hiring and employee reviews for said editors, approved all romance cover art for publisher, oversaw publication of reprint line including writing cover copy for all titles, and overseeing OCR scanning of said titles, helped plan publisher parties at romance conventions, contributed marketing and merchandising ideas, as well as editing romance novels and novellas for publication.

Tor Books

Apr, 2007 — Oct, 2010 (over 3 years)
Oversaw the romance line for Tor (a subsidiary of Macmillan Publishing). Acquired romance novels and novellas, negotiated contracts with agents and authors, wrote cover copy, edited, and worked with art and marketing to publicize the line and novels. Planned parties and panels for various book conferences, developed promotional items for use at conventions and conferences.

Ellora's Cave Publishing

Jul, 2003 — Mar, 2007 (over 3 years)
Acquired romance novels, novellas, and short stories for publication. Oversaw the editing, copyediting, cover development, and cover copy for each title. Represented the company at various romance conferences and conventions, performing workshops and sitting on editorial panels.
